Doom et Quake sous MenuetOS
MenuetOS est un OS complet écrit entièrement en assembleur 32/64 bit x86 qui tient sur une simple disquette (pour ceux qui en auraient encore au fond d’un tiroir ET qui auraient encore un lecteur). Et leurs premières applis comprennent Doom et Quake, c’est dire s’il est bien.
C’était vraiment très intéressant ! :)
News du 19/08/2009 à 4:28 pm par Kapiter
News d'avant: VODs tournoi duel Fnatic.com
News d'après: Mise à jour Alt Server Browser
News d'avant: VODs tournoi duel Fnatic.com
News d'après: Mise à jour Alt Server Browser
.
Je prends de suite !!!
ils ont aussi recodé quake en asm ?
C’est nul il faut un lecteur de disquette pour l’installer…
Pour quake pas besoin de le recoder, c’est du bas niveau (ça tournait sous DOS avant quakeworld, sans API windows).
mais le code reste principalement du C
donc il faut soit qu’ils recodent le jeu, soit qu’ils codent un compilateur C mais c’est de la triche dans ce cas ^^
Faut pas « forcement » une D7 bien évidemment, c’était juste pour dire combien il est léger.
C’est l’OS qui est en ASM …
pas forcément les logiciels qui vont dessus.
Si ton windows est codé en C (ou je sais pas quoi d’ailleurs), c’est par pour autant qu’il ne sait faire tourner QUE des applis en C (heureusement …)
je sais bien, mais pour avoir l’idée de coder un kernel en asm (et pas en C justement) c’est un choix « philosophique » et donc en respectant cette philosophie il aurait été également interessant de coder les programmes dessus en asm (surtout que c’est pas un gestionnaire de fenêtre ou autre).
Maintenant c’est peut-être plus rapide et plus simple de programmer un compilateur C que de refaire tout quake.